Mitchell (Canada)Henry Saxon (UK)Suvigya Sharma (India)Magda Szabo (Canada)Narcissa … See more Miniature art includes paintings, engravings and sculptures that are very small; it has a long history that dates back to prehistory. The portrait miniature is the most common form in recent centuries, and from ancient … See more Miniature Art Societies hold annual shows around the world. The Miniature Painters, Sculptors & Gravers Society of Washington, DC, is the oldest miniature art society in the USA.
